Maserati is an American post-rock band from Athens, Georgia, formed around 2000, known for instrumental, rhythm-forward compositions and space/psychedelic influences.

Origin: Athens, Georgia, USA. Style: instrumental post-rock with space/psychedelic influences and a strong rhythmic focus. Jerry Fuchs served as the band's drummer during the period covered by the provided review; he is credited in reviews for a mathematically precise, drum machine-like approach. Jerry Fuchs died in 2009.

A 2007 DeBaser review describes Maserati's Inventions for the New Season as a drum-driven, time-traveling post-rock record. The review praises drummer Jerry Fuchs' precise, machine-like rhythms while noting heavy influences from Pink Floyd, Mogwai and 90s space/psychedelia. The album is described as evocative though bordering on citation of its references.
